Allow jack->id to be kstrdup()'ed to prevent scope issues from
calling functions.

Signed-off-by: Matthew Ranostay <mranostay@embeddedalley.com>
---

diff --git a/sound/core/jack.c b/sound/core/jack.c
index 4978db1..284432f 100644
--- a/sound/core/jack.c
+++ b/sound/core/jack.c
@@ -34,6 +34,7 @@ static int snd_jack_dev_free(struct snd_device *device)
 	else
 		input_free_device(jack->input_dev);

+	kfree(jack->id);
 	kfree(jack);

 	return 0;
@@ -87,7 +88,7 @@ int snd_jack_new(struct snd_card *card, const char *id, int type,
 	if (jack == NULL)
 		return -ENOMEM;

-	jack->id = id;
+	jack->id = kstrdup(id, GFP_KERNEL);

 	jack->input_dev = input_allocate_device();
 	if (jack->input_dev == NULL) {

On Tue, Oct 21, 2008 at 01:26:48PM -0400, Matthew Ranostay wrote:
> Allow jack->id to be kstrdup()'ed to prevent scope issues from
> calling functions.

Your patch doesn't allow it to be duplicated - it does actually
duplicate it.  Do you mean to say that you want to duplicate the string
so that users can automatically generate the string without having to
manage the memory for it?

That should be OK for the embedded case, the size of the string isn't
such a big deal if you're able to handle a reasonable amount of audio
data, and it's probably going to be a common case with autoprobable
things like HDA.

I'd prefer a clearer changelog but:

Acked-by: Mark Brown <broonie@opensource.wolfsonmicro.com>
